Skip to content

Commit 20d163e

Browse files
authored
Merge pull request #68 from anxdpanic/dev
py3 clips don't decode string
2 parents cae14d3 + fa3c730 commit 20d163e

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

Diff for: resources/lib/twitch/parser.py

+3-1
Original file line numberDiff line numberDiff line change
@@ -12,6 +12,7 @@
1212

1313
import re
1414
from ast import literal_eval
15+
from six import PY2
1516
from . import keys
1617
from .log import log
1718

@@ -132,7 +133,8 @@ def m3u8_to_list(string):
132133

133134
def clip_embed_to_list(response):
134135
log.debug('clip_embed_to_list called for:\n{0}'.format(response))
135-
response = response.decode('utf-8')
136+
if PY2 or isinstance(response, bytes):
137+
response = response.decode('utf-8')
136138
response = literal_eval(response)
137139
qualities = list()
138140
l = list()

0 commit comments

Comments
 (0)